[S1R6-08]Geochemical features of crustal xenoliths in dacite of Hime-shima volcanic group, Oita Prefecture, Southwest Japan, and their relationship to Quaternary magma evolution processes.

HVG (Hime-shima Volcanic Group) is located offshore of Kunisaki Peninsula, western Seto Inland Sea, Oita Prefecture. We conducted petrography, major and trace element compositional analyses, and zircon U–Pb geochronological analysis. We found metamorphic, volcanic, and sedimentary xenoliths in addition to plutonic xenoliths from boulders on the coastline near Kane Lava of the HVG. We will also discuss whether these crustal xenoliths have influenced the magma evolution process of the HVG.
